Item 7.01 Regulation FD Disclosure.
On June 21, 2016, Universal American Corp. (the Company) issued a press release announcing its intention to offer up to $100 million aggregate principal amount of convertible senior notes due 2021 (the Notes) through a private offering to qualified institutional buyers pursuant to Rule 144A under the Securities Act of 1933, as amended, subject to market and other conditions. The Notes will be convertible, subject to certain conditions, into cash, shares of the Companys common stock or a combination thereof, at the Companys election. The Company expects to grant the initial purchaser of the Notes a 30-day option to purchase up to an additional $15 million aggregate principal amount of the Notes on the same terms and conditions. Item 8.01 Other Events
In connection with the offering of the Notes, the Company disclosed that the sale of its traditional insurance business to Nassau Reinsurance Group Holdings, L.P. is expected to close in the third quarter of 2016, subject to customary closing conditions, including regulatory approval from the Texas, Kansas and New York insurance departments and other third party reinsurer consents. One of the Companys third party reinsurers has withheld its consent to the transaction. The Company believes such refusal is in violation of the relevant reinsurance treaties. Nevertheless, if the Company is unable to obtain this or any other required consent, it may not be able to close the sale transaction.
